South Africa: Militarisation of Parliamentary Protection Services Not the Answer

press release

The Democratic Alliance strongly condemns the proposed militarisation of the Parliamentary Protection Services; this is not in the interest of a functioning national legislature.

We will not support any measures that aim to undermine the freedom of expression afforded to Members of Parliament (MPs) nor will we condone the use of the South African Police Service (SAPS), an agency of the Executive, in the affairs of the National Assembly Chamber.
